Avg Ann. of +2.36% — but from only 4 resale sales in the last 10 years, too thin a sample to read capital appreciation reliably, so the score is discounted toward the cohort average.
1 primary school within 1km (ST. MARGARET'S SCHOOL (PRIMARY), 0.83km away). Adequate but narrow school optionality.
20 units — very small project; niche product with thin resale market.
330m from Bencoolen Mrt Stn (DT21) — direct, walk-in MRT access. Strong commuter appeal.
Rental yield of 3.26% — above-average income return.
Freehold tenure — no lease decay concerns, preserves long-term value.
Limited future-catalyst exposure — nearest is Newton–Orchard mixed-use precinct at 2.13km, far enough that the impact on this project is modest.
